Variability in organic content of Oreochrois niloticus and Sarethrodon galilaeus from different locations in the Nile and its tributaries in Sudan

International Journal of Fisheries and Aquatic Studies · 2020 · Vol. 8(5) · pp. 217–219

Abstract

Analysis of variance showed extremely highly significant differences (p=0.0000) between location, species and their interaction in crude protein. Other parameters showed insignificant correlations (p>0.05).The response of different species to the change of site was different. The mean protein content was slightly higher in Wad Madani, Gitaina, Jebel and Shendi in Sarthrodon galilaeus compared with Oreochromis niloticus. The crude fat was found to be slightly higher in S. galilaeus in all locations except Shendi, The mean digestibility (0.067:1.0) was slightly higher in S. galilaeus, while the mean calorific value (80.452) was slightly higher in O. niloticus.
